If you truly believe this team to have no talent, it's a bigger indictment of the regime than I make. Do you realize this?

Where we lack talent offensively is at RT. The sputtering offense is a direct result of really, really poor coaching. We are totally predictable at this point. The other big issue is whether our pass catchers continue to trust the Shanahans. Mike/Kyle's inability or refusal to spread the field and create space for our pass-catchers, thereby constantly putting them in the position to get destroyed at the point of the catch, is the most bizarre thing I've seen for a long time in pro football. It's weirder than the Tebow nonsense, but because it only involves a couple coaches nobody takes serious there just isn't a lot of attention given.

Defensively, this group as it stands today could be middle of the pack. Not great, certainly not elite. But middle of the pack. Poor scheme (the 3-4), poor play-calling and really poor adjustments are the difference.
